Responsibilities
  • Identify potential land acquisition targets through tax maps and networking with brokers, landowners, and others.
  • Facilitate the due diligence process and schedule activities for contracted projects through the Greenbook process with the VP of Land.
  • Participate in weekly land acquisition meetings and update the DP and VP of Land and Development on potential deals.
  • Assist in the rezoning process and attend meetings with government officials, engineers, and homeowners.
  • Maintain inventory reports, critical dates, contract summaries, and periodic market analyses.
  • Maintain Land Contract files, maps, and other documents in the Division office.
  • Network with other builders and developers to stay market-aware and develop key contacts.
  • Assist management in negotiating terms and specifics of purchase and sale agreements, working with the Division’s outside attorney and region attorney for contract approvals.
  • Collaborate with the VP of Land and VP of Finance to keep the 5-year plan current monthly.
  • Update the contract status report for the divisions weekly.
